Led by the communitys Health and Wellness Director (RN) our Wellness Nurse is a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) who provides direct nursing care to the Residents with an emphasis on holistic wellness. They also help supervise the day-to-day nursing activities performed by care staff of Certified Nursing Assistants.
Schedule : The Wellness Nurse (LPN) is a full-time (at least 30 hours per week) and / or part-time (22-29 hours per week) - All Shifts Available.
Salary Range : $32.00 - $36.00 Hourly
Responsibilities and Duties
- Monitors the health safety and well-being of all residents
- Assisting in training and monitoring of medication administration
- Supervise care staff in accordance with current state regulations and community policies
- Maintaining clinical quality assurance in accordance with federal state and local standards
- Promote the highest degree of service to our residents while leading and demonstrating the mission of the company
- Conduct thorough resident assessments
